### Runbook: InkMill Markdown Pipeline — Renderer Stall

If rendered previews stop updating, first check the InkMill worker queue depth; a stall above five minutes means the sanitizer stage is wedged. Drain the queue with `inkmill drain --safe`, then restart workers one at a time to preserve cache warmth. Record the restart in the incident log, and include the build token printed below.

trace token, bawig-yageg: htk6_3563df

Taillight is the internal CLI for streaming and filtering service logs across the Ombrine clusters. For routine usage questions, check the #taillight channel first, as most filter-syntax issues are answered there within the hour. Outages of the tailing backend (symptoms: "stream handshake refused" errors) should be escalated to the Observability rotation, not the CLI maintainers. Bugs in the CLI itself — crashes, garbled output, broken flags — belong to the Taillight team, and the fastest route during business hours is their shared inbox.

pager mailbox: holius@nelvrogrid.internal

In-house teams retain escalations, warranty cases, and trade accounts. No branch redundancies are planned; affected staff will be offered roles in the escalation desk or regional sales support. Training for the handover begins month-end, and branch managers should nominate two coordinators each by Friday. Customer-facing messaging will be issued centrally — do not improvise announcements. Further commercial context appears in the confidential note directly below.

confidential, yafof-tawef: The finance team signed off on a budget of $34.3 million for Project Zorox. The renewal with Aldethax Freight closes at $12.7 million a year, 10 percent below the last contract.

Meeting notes — transport briefing, 14 May

Discussed the crate of survey instruments bound for the Pellham ridge site. Theodolites calibrated Tuesday; crate sealed and weatherproofed. Coordinator to schedule a morning run to avoid the gravel road after rain. Driver carries the calibration certificates, not the site office. Hand-over instruction for the courier follows below.

handover note for yawig-tagug: the ralael eliion courier leaves the ulaax frair olidor ledger at gate 3456 under passcode 367212